Lombard Odier Launches Hedged Share Classes In UK Market

Lombard Odier Investment Managers, the institutional asset management arm of Switzerland's Lombard Odier & Cie, has launched sterling-hedged clean share classes for its range of mutual funds.

Nine
funds in its Luxembourg SICAV mutual fund range are now available in the UK market with sterling-hedged
share classes.

They
complement an existing 37 funds which have clean share classes denominated in
euros and US dollars.

“The
launch of sterling share classes is in response to the strong demand that we have
seen across the entire LOIM product franchise and gives our UK-based investors
access to our strategies that aim to mitigate currency fluctuations,” said
Dominick Peasley, head of UK third party distribution.

LOIM managed £28.4 billion on behalf of clients at the end of
June 2013. 

Lombard
Odier’s London office is now the group’s biggest
outside Switzerland
and includes members of the convertible bond, credit, European Equity, macro
and global energy teams.
